The Bomba is a traditional Puerto Rican dance and style of music with African roots. Plena is a Puerto Rican musical genre with Afro-Puerto Rican origins; through participatory, energetic songs, performers can criticize relevant social concerns of Puerto Rican society from the stance of the commoner. This piece by José Ignacio Quintón (1881-1925), is named after a Puerto Rican tree frog which is the size of a quarter but sings a perfect octave. Among key Puerto Ricans in the development of salsa were Sonoro Ponceña’s Papo Lucca, and Bobby Valentin, a bass player and trumpeter in New York during the 1960s.
